Roof vent flashing repair services focus on fixing or replacing the metal or rubber flashing that surrounds roof vents, such as exhaust fans, attic vents, or chimney pipes. These flashing components create a weatherproof seal around vent openings, preventing water from seeping into the roof structure. Over time, flashing can become corroded, cracked, or displaced due to weather exposure, leading to vulnerabilities in the roof’s barrier. Local contractors specializing in roof vent flashing repair can inspect these areas, identify issues, and perform necessary repairs to restore the roof’s integrity and prevent leaks.

This service helps address common problems like water leaks, mold growth, and wood rot that often result from compromised flashing. When flashing materials deteriorate or shift, rainwater can infiltrate the roof, causing damage to underlying structures and insulation. Additionally, damaged flashing may allow pests or debris to enter the attic or roof cavity. Repairing or replacing faulty flashing not only stops ongoing leaks but also extends the lifespan of the roof by maintaining its protective barrier against the elements.

The overview below groups typical Roof Vent Flashing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most minor roof vent flashing repairs typ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ects usually involve fixing or replacing small sections and are common for routine maintenance or minor leaks.

Moderate Repairs - Medium-sized repair jobs often fall within the $600 to $1,200 range.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ly, which may include replacing multiple vents or addressing more extensive damage.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ire roof vent flashing system can cost between $1,200 and $3,000, depending on the roof size and complexity. Larger or more complex projects tend to push costs higher, but many jobs stay within this range.

Larger or Complex Projects - Extensive repairs or custom installations can exceed $3,000 and may reach $5,000 or more. Such jobs are less common but are handled by experienced service providers for comprehensive roof vent sol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is roof vent flashing repair? Roof vent flashing repair involves fixing or replacing the metal or plastic flashing around roof vents to prevent leaks and ensure proper ventilation.

Why is flashing around roof vents important? Proper flashing helps prevent water infiltration at vent openings, protecting the roof structure and interior from water damage.

How do I know if my roof vent flashing needs repair? Signs include water leaks, rust or corrosion around vents, or visible damage to the flashing during inspections.

Can local contractors handle roof vent flashing repairs? Yes, experienced local service providers can assess and perform necessary repairs to ensure the flashing functions correctly.

What types of roof vent flashing are commonly repaired or replaced? Common types include step flashing, continuous flashing, and base flashing, each requiring specific repair techniques based on the vent and roof type.
